Transaction e3d6ef8788ea229126015a809d36e1bd844b312b9be5af1f41292852f63c521b
1 Input
1 Output
-
e3d6ef8788ea229126015a809d36e1bd844b312b9be5af1f41292852f63c521b:0
- value
- 19833
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 12bc9b1242e701498c510d05e2f0996565940df5 OP_EQUAL
- address
- 33Q62Z58aufC4ctCSbZW8mm3bZQummxDue